Sir Alex Ferguson: The Benchmark

Trophy haul & longevity

Over 26 full seasons in charge (1986–2013), Ferguson collected an astonishing 38 major trophies with Manchester United. That haul includes:

  • 13 Premier League titles
  • 5 FA Cups
  • 4 League Cups
  • 2 UEFA Champions League trophies
  • 1 Cup Winners’ Cup
  • Multiple Community Shields, European Su, Intercontinental and Club World Cup honors

Ferguson’s ability to reinvent his teams over decades, adapt to changing squads, and consistently challenge on multiple fronts cemented his standing.

Win rate, points per game & consistency

Ferguson boasts one of the highest win percentages in Manchester United managerial history. In league contests, his win rate is often cited around 65% in the Premier League era. (That figure is one of the highest among United managers.) Also, he recorded a points-per-game average of ~2.16 in Premier League matches.

Across his reign, he never finished lower than third in a league season—remarkable consistency at a club with sky-high expectations.

Other Notable Contenders

Other Notable Contenders

While Ferguson is unrivaled, a few other names deserve mention—especially when fans debate “second place” or post-Ferguson eras.

Sir Matt Busby

Often the first comparison, Busby rebuilt United in the post-war years and achieved European glory. He won league titles and the European Cup (1956–57) and laid foundations for United’s global reach. His era predates the modern Premier League, but his influence is foundational.

José Mourinho & Erik ten Hag

In the post-Ferguson years, managers face a different kind of environment. But Mourinho (2016–2018) and ten Hag (2022–2025) are often highlighted as the most successful of the modern era.

  • Mourinho won the Europa League, League Cup, and Community Shield during his tenure. His win rates and trophy count give him a strong claim among recent managers.
  • Ten Hag, though not matching Ferguson’s scale, brought renewed discipline, structure, and a Premier League title challenge during his time.

But even their combined successes don’t approach Ferguson’s scale, and their consistency over a long period is still a work in progress.
